Instructions
- In a covered saucepan, simmer cranberries and water for 20 to 25 minutes or until tender.
- Press the cranberries through a sieve or food mill and return to the saucepan.
- Add sliced cooking apples, cover, and simmer for 35 to 40 minutes or until apples are tender but retain their shape.
- Add sugar to the mixture.
- Simmer for 5 minutes, stirring occasionally.
- Serve the cranberry-apple sauce warm or chilled.
Tips & Substitutions
To enhance the flavor, consider adding a pinch of cinnamon or nutmeg while simmering the apples. If you prefer a less sweet sauce, reduce the sugar to 1.5 cups or substitute with honey or maple syrup. Using a mix of tart and sweet apples can also provide a more complex taste. For a smoother texture, blend the mixture after cooking.

Storage & Reheating
Allow the sauce to c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. It can be stored in the refrigerator for up to one week. For longer storage, freeze in portioned containers for up to three months. To reheat, gently warm it on the stove over low heat or microwave in short intervals, stirring in between.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use other fruits in this recipe?
Yes, you can mix in other fruits such as pears or peaches for added flavor. Just ensure that the fruits you choose cook down well and complement the tartness of the cranberries.
Is it possible to make this recipe in advance?
Absolutely! The sauce can be made a few days in advance and stored in the refrigerator. This allows the flavors to meld together, making it even more delicious when served.
Can I make this recipe without sugar?
Yes, you can omit sugar entirely or replace it with a sugar substitute if desired. Keep in mind that this may alter the flavor slightly, so taste and adjust as necessary.
